Position Summary Part-Time Middle School & High School Teacher – One-On-One Instruction

Who Are We? Augustine Hills School is Delaware’s only 1:1 private school located in Wilmington, DE 19803. Every student receives individualized attention in a one‑on‑one learning environment, enabling teachers the freedom and creativity to design lessons that meet each student’s unique needs, learning style, and interests.

Location Wilmington, DE 19803 – just off I‑95 and Route 202 at a convenient & quiet location.

Schedule Monday through Thursday, 8:30 AM – 3:00 PM.

Schedule is flexible; Fridays are off.

Benefits

Competitive hourly rate based on experience.

Flexible part‑time hours with Fridays off.

One‑on‑one instruction with no classrooms.

Professional autonomy and creative lesson planning within a supportive environment.

Opportunity for additional after‑school hours.

Referral program incentives.

Professional development and training opportunities.

Supportive and engaging work environment.

Responsibilities Provide personalized, one‑on‑one instruction in middle school and high school core subjects of literature and math.

Develop tailored lesson plans based on student needs and learning styles.

Bring math concepts into real‑life contexts to create an engaging learning experience.

Assess students’ progress, grade work, and maintain accurate documentation of lesson plans, progress, and grades.

Collaborate with other educators and administrators as needed.

Adjust instruction techniques to accommodate students with learning differences.

Qualifications

A minimum of 3 years of teaching middle school and high school students in core subjects, including literature and math up to Algebra 1 (not including student teaching).

Bachelor’s degree.

Within a 30‑minute commute of ZIP code 19803.

Strong written and verbal communication skills.

Ability to adapt lesson plans and teaching approaches based on student engagement, need, and skill level.

Previous experience developing a curriculum, assessing students, and grading their work.
